Overview

Exciting Opportunity:
Assisted Living Nursing Specialist (90-115K/year). 100% Travel Required. Are you a passionate nurse looking for a rewarding role that allows you to make an impact across multiple assisted living communities? Join us as an Assisted Living Nursing Specialist, where you’ll bring your expertise to support residents, train staff, and elevate the standard of care. This role offers flexibility, growth potential, and the chance to move into a regional nursing position.

This position is 100% travel and preference for someone based out of the Phoenix area, but consideration will be given to someone based out of Salt Lake City, Tucson, Houston, or Seattle area.

What we offer:

  • Flexible

    Schedule:

    Work 10 days on, 4 days off — perfect for those with wanderlust.
  • Competitive Pay:
    Earn $90-115K/year based on experience.
  • Growth Potential:
    This position is the first considered for regional nursing roles.
  • Impact Multiple Communities:
    Travel between assisted living communities to provide leadership, hands-on care, and guidance.
  • Training & Development:
    Be a mentor and educator for staff, ensuring the highest standards of resident care.
What You’ll Do
  • Lead clinical care and health assessments for residents in multiple communities.
  • Collaborate with caregivers, physicians, and families to create personalized care plans.
  • Train staff on best practices in infection control, medication management, and more.
  • Respond to emergencies and provide leadership during critical health incidents.
  • Develop innovative care strategies to enhance residents’ quality of life.
Qualifications
  • RN with an active COMPACT license.
  • 2+ years of experience in assisted living.
  • Strong clinical, communication, and organizational skills.
  • Willingness to travel regularly between communities (driver’s license and ability to fly required).
  • Compassionate, resident-centered approach to care.

Working as a nurse at a Stellar Senior Living community offers a unique set of advantages. Here are some compelling benefits that might make the role in senior living particularly appealing:

  • Personal Connection and Meaningful Relationships. Our nurses often form deep and lasting connections with our residents. This fosters a sense of community and family, providing a more intimate and rewarding work environment.
  • Holistic and Individualized Care. We prioritize a holistic approach to care, considering the physical, emotional, and social well-being of our residents. Our nurses play a key role in delivering personalized care plans that cater to the unique needs of everyone.
  • Homely Atmosphere. Our communities are designed to resemble a home rather than a clinical setting. This creates a more comfortable and familiar atmosphere for both residents and staff, contributing to a positive and less stressful workplace.
  • Varied Responsibilities. Our nurses find a broader range of responsibilities beyond traditional medical care. This includes organizing activities, facilitating social interactions, and contributing to the overall well-being of residents, adding variety and richness to the nurse role.
  • Reduced Hectic Pace. While healthcare in senior living is important, it often operates at a more relaxed pace compared to a bustling hospital. This allows our nurses to spend more quality time with residents, ensuring thorough and attentive care.
  • Close collaboration with Families. Our Nurses often work closely with the families of residents. This collaborative approach can lead to a supportive and cohesive caregiving environment, fostering open communication and understanding.
  • Enhanced Work-Life Balance. The generally more predictable schedules in senior living can contribute to a better work-life balance for our nurses, allowing for more stable and manageable hours.
